우분투 리눅스에 도커를 사용하여 PostgreSQL을 설치하는 방법을 배우고 싶습니까? 이 자습서에서는 우분투 리눅스를 실행하는 컴퓨터에서 Docker를 사용하여 PostgreSQL 설치를 수행하는 데 필요한 모든 단계를 5분 이내에 표시할 예정입니다.

• Ubuntu 20.04
• Ubuntu 18.04
• Ubuntu 19.04
• 포스트그레SQL 12.4

포스트그레SQL - 관련 자습서:

이 페이지에서는 PostgreSQL과 관련된 자습서 목록에 빠르게 액세스할 수 있습니다.

튜토리얼 포스트그레SQL - 우분투 리눅스에 도커 설치

Docker 서비스를 설치합니다.

Copy to Clipboard

온라인 리포지토리에서 PostgreSQL 도커 이미지를 다운로드합니다.

Copy to Clipboard

시스템에 설치된 Docker 이미지를 나열합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

이 Docker 이미지를 사용하여 새 PostgreSQL 컨테이너를 시작합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

예제에서는 Docker 이미지를 사용하여 새 컨테이너를 시작했습니다.

새 컨테이너는 로컬 포트 5432를 사용하고 있습니다.

컨테이너 ID는 970ed08d8647d019c7e5041a13a73d79496c50e4a657b3fe5e7ba4576b226bfbf입니다.

구성된 PostgreSQL 암호는 kamisama123이었습니다.

축! 우분투 리눅스에 PostgreSQL Docker 설치를 완료했습니다.

Docker PostgreSQL - 영구 데이터

영구 데이터에 대한 도커 볼륨을 만듭니다.

Copy to Clipboard

영구 데이터 디렉터리 확인합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

영구 데이터 저장소를 사용하여 PostgreSQL 컨테이너를 시작합니다.

Copy to Clipboard

이 예제에서는 구성된 PostgreSQL 암호가 kamisama123이었습니다.

영구 데이터 디렉터리의 내용을 확인합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

축! Docker 영구 데이터 저장소의 사용을 성공적으로 구성했습니다.

튜토리얼 포스트그레SQL - Docker 설치 테스트

로컬 호스트에 PostgreSQL 클라이언트 패키지를 설치합니다.

Copy to Clipboard

Docker 컨테이너에서 실행되는 PostgreSQL 서비스에 액세스합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

축! PostgreSQL Docker 설치가 성공적으로 테스트되었습니다.

튜토리얼 포스트그레SQL - Docker 컨테이너 관리

다음 명령을 사용하여 모든 Docker 컨티너의 상태를 확인합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

ID 또는 그 이름을 사용하여 PostgreSQL 컨테이너의 상태를 확인합니다.

Copy to Clipboard

명령 출력은 다음과 같습니다.

Copy to Clipboard

PostgreSQL 컨테이너 서비스를 중지하려면 다음 명령을 사용합니다.

Copy to Clipboard

PostgreSQL 컨테이너 서비스를 시작하려면 다음 명령을 사용합니다.

Copy to Clipboard

PostgreSQL 컨테이너 서비스를 다시 시작하려면 다음 명령을 사용합니다.

Copy to Clipboard

오류가 발생하면 다음 명령을 사용하여 PostgreSQL 컨테이너 로그를 확인합니다.

Copy to Clipboard

예제에서는 ID 또는 이전에 정의된 이름을 사용하여 PostgreSQL 컨테이너를 관리하는 방법을 보여 주했습니다.